Alabama Governor Ivey calls special legislative session for congressional redistricting

Alabama Governor Kay Ivey issued a proclamation Friday calling a special legislative session starting Monday to redraw congressional districts and reschedule the May 19 primary election. The move follows a Supreme Court decision striking down race-based redistricting in Louisiana, which Alabama's attorney general hopes will support the state's own redistricting case currently blocked by federal court order.
